English Harbour have never disappointed me. Bought me this during a vacation in Antigua, have one from batch 001 since before without have tasting it. I also got the opportunity to get a guided tour at the distillery (ADL) and the “ageing house”. My fantastic guide who origins from Madeira and is related to the founders of the brand told me that Madeira Cask Finish is the one of the three they’re most pleased with in batch 001.
But I can tell you that batch 002 is also very good, it’s very well balanced with rich flavours. The nose is a little bit week, but the taste and afterburn is great.

46% ABV. Piggy-backing on the success of Foursquare, it seems, with a special "cask finish." This rum has spent 5 years in ex-bourbon barrels, and 4 months in ex-madeira barrels.
The nose is pleasant; a bit sweet/fruity, and welcoming. I only got a small taste but it was equally pleasant, and reminded me the slightest bit of the Foursquare madeira-cask-finished rums I've tried. Fairly complex compared to EH's standard 5- and 10-year releases. Medium finish. Note: my tasting partner was less enthused, describing it as over-"sulpheric" and preferring the other EH finishes: Port and Sherry.

I bought this and and the Port cask and I can't decide which one I like better. This one has a great nose of cinnamon and citrus. The first taste is slightly sweet with the madeira definitely coming through but finishes with a nice and spicy kick. I will enjoy finishing the rest of this bottle.
